Thai Peanut Chicken Stir-Fry: Easy Weeknight Delight for All
A quick and delicious Thai-inspired dish that combines tender chicken and vibrant vegetables in a rich peanut sauce.

- 1 pound chicken breast, sliced
- 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
- 2 cups mixed bell peppers, sliced
- 2 cups broccoli florets
- 1/2 cup peanuts, chopped
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 1/4 cup peanut butter
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on ginger, grated
- Heat the vegetable o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
- Add the sliced chicken and cook until browned and cooked through.
- Stir in the garlic and ginger, and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.
- Add the mixed bell peppers and broccoli, and stir-fry for another 5 minutes.
- In a small bowl, whisk together the soy sauce, peanut butter, and honey, then pour over the stir-fry.
- Mix well, ensuring everything is coated in the sauce, and add chopped peanuts.
- Serve warm over rice or noodles.
Notes
- This dish can easily be customized with your favorite vegetables.
- For extra spice, add a dash of sriracha or red pepper flakes.
